About "Managing Conflict & Confrontation at Work":
Hosted by CSU Chancellor's Office
Unmanaged or poorly managed conflict in the workplace leads to reduced teamwork, cooperation, productivity and quality, as well as diminished employee commitment and morale. However, good conflict management skills can prevent these results. Successfully managed conflict can have a healthy, positive effect on your team and your organization. Well-managed conflict is an effective way to bring important issues to light and to open and strengthen the lines of communication and creativity with your team, boss, vendors and even customers. This course will give you insight on managing your emotions and becoming proficient at handling conflict.
